On 16 March we will be taking a close look at how 4 different European universities have set up their hybrid learning spaces. During this afternoon session we will be visiting the award-winning Hybrid Learning Theatre in the University of Amsterdam, Learning Spaces @ KU Leuven, a Hybrid Teaching space in Imperial College London and the Hybrid Laboratory in Oulu University of Applied Sciences.
